首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库登录命令dsn

MySQL数据库登录命令DSN (Data Source Name)是一个用来指定数据库连接信息的字符串。它包含了数据库的类型、主机地址、端口号、数据库名称、用户名和密码等信息,以便于应用程序能够准确地连接到数据库服务器。

MySQL数据库登录命令DSN的格式通常如下:

代码语言:txt
复制
mysql -h <hostname> -P <port> -u <username> -p<password> <database>

其中,各个参数的含义如下:

  • <hostname>: 数据库服务器的主机名或IP地址。
  • <port>: 数据库服务器的端口号,默认为3306。
  • <username>: 登录数据库的用户名。
  • <password>: 登录数据库的密码。注意,这里的-p后面没有空格。
  • <database>: 连接的数据库名称。

MySQL数据库登录命令DSN的使用示例:

假设数据库服务器的主机名是localhost,端口号是3306,用户名是root,密码是password,要连接的数据库是mydb,则登录命令如下:

代码语言:txt
复制
mysql -h localhost -P 3306 -u root -ppassword mydb

这样就可以登录到MySQL数据库服务器,并连接到mydb数据库。

MySQL是一种开源的关系型数据库管理系统,具有以下优势:

  1. 灵活性:MySQL支持多种存储引擎,如InnoDB、MyISAM等,可以根据不同需求选择最合适的引擎。
  2. 可靠性:MySQL具有良好的事务支持和数据完整性保护机制,能够确保数据的安全性和一致性。
  3. 高性能:MySQL在读写操作上具有良好的性能表现,能够处理大量并发请求。
  4. 易用性:MySQL提供了完善的命令行工具和图形化管理界面,方便用户进行数据库的管理和操作。
  5. 社区支持:MySQL拥有庞大的开源社区,用户可以通过社区获取各种技术支持和解决方案。

MySQL数据库在各个领域都有广泛的应用场景,包括但不限于:

  1. 网站和应用程序:MySQL是许多网站和应用程序的首选数据库,用于存储和管理大量的结构化数据。
  2. 电子商务:MySQL能够支持高并发的访问请求,非常适合用于电子商务平台的订单、用户信息等数据管理。
  3. 日志存储:MySQL可用于存储和分析大量的日志数据,如系统日志、网络日志等。
  4. 数据分析和报表:MySQL提供了强大的SQL查询功能,能够对数据进行复杂的统计分析和报表生成。
  5. 移动应用后台:MySQL可以作为移动应用后台的数据库,用于存储用户数据、推送通知等。

腾讯云提供了云数据库MySQL产品,可满足各种规模和需求的数据库应用。详细的产品介绍和使用方法可以参考腾讯云官方文档:

腾讯云数据库MySQL产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

登录mysql数据库的几种方式

登录mysql数据库的几种方式 第1种 (通过mysql自带的客户端,MySQL 5.5 Command Line Client) 不推荐这种方式 注意:这种登录方式,只适用于root用户,不够灵活...(只适合于root用户登录,只限于root用户,以后我们可能还有很多其他的用户,那其他用户就无法用这种方式登录了,所以这种方式登录mysql数据库有局限性),所以不推荐使用这种方式登录mysql数据库...-h192.168.117.66 -P3306 -uroot -proot就ok了,如下图: 退出登录,可以使用exit命令 注意:mysql这个关键字是mysql数据库中的命令,而不是windows...再执行mysql命令,这样的话,比较麻烦,每次都要先切换到安装mysql数据库的bin目录下,再去执行mysql命令,所以,建议小伙伴们还是把安装mysql数据库的bin目录配置到操作系统中的环境变量中去...我们要退出mysql数据库登录,怎么退出呢?

6.2K20
  • 腾讯云MySQL数据库迁移过程中使用pt-table-checksum做数据一致性校验

    腾讯云数据库迁移过程中使用pt-table-checksum做数据一致性校验 本文描述了从自建MySQL迁移到腾讯云CDB时,如何做数据一致性校验。...cd percona-toolkit-2.2.13 perl Makefile.PL make && make install 数据库环境准备 登陆 云主机10.0.0.2上的MySQL数据库, 创建一个测试表...png] 如果出现连接失败,需要先解决连接失败的问题: [5.png] 本例中的连接失败是由于源数据库中root账号不允许远程登录导致的。...允许root登录权限: [7.png] 确认root登录的权限: [6.png] 重新校验: [8.png] 目标库选择已经创建好的CDB实例,IP地址为10.0.1.16: [10.png] 由于是首次迁移...dsn模式要求将slave的信息存入一个数据库表内。

    7.7K60

    linux上安装使用mysql(linux登录mysql数据库)

    首先明确大体步骤为3步 1.下载数据库的压缩包或二进制包,可以在linux用wget或yum下载,也可以外网下载再传到linux 2.配置数据库的环境和路径 3.登陆数据库修改 一....#chown -R mysql.mysql /usr/local/mysqlmysql目录下创建data文件夹 #mkdir data 初始化数据库 #/usr/local/mysql/bin/...版本的初始化命令后面要加 –initialize #/usr/local/mysql/bin/mysqld –user=mysql –basedir=/usr/local/mysql/ –datadir...=/usr/local/mysql/data –initialize 如果还是报错可以执行下面命令,然后再执行上面数据库初始化的命令 #yum -y install numactl #yum search...-uroot -p 使用第二个命令是没有配置环境变量 #export PATH=$PATH:/usr/local/mysql/bin 上图为登录成功,再操作数据库设置密码 #use mysql; #

    10.3K10

    mysql数据库命令大全菜鸟_mysql常用命令

    连接:mysql -h主机地址 -u用户名 -p用户密码 (注:u与root可以不用加空格,其它也一样) 创建授权:grant select on 数据库.* to 用户名@登录主机 identified...:mysql\bin\mysqldump -h(ip) -uroot -p(password) databasename> database.sql 恢复数据库mysql\bin\mysql -h(ip...) -uroot -p(password) databasename< database.sql 复制数据库mysql\bin\mysqldump –all-databases >all-databases.sql...:mysql\bin\mysqlimport database tables.txt mysql服务启动:net start mysql mysql服务停止:net stop mysql 增加新用户:grant...权限 on 数据库.* to 用户名@登录主机 identified by “密码” 创建数据库:create database test1; 数据库查询:show databases; 选择要操作的数据库

    2.8K10

    linux下连接mysql数据库命令,linux连接mysql命令

    linux连接mysql是最基本的操作之一,对于初学者来说我们可以通过命令来连接mysql,下面由学习啦小编为大家整理了linux下连接mysql命令的相关知识,希望对大家有所帮助!...linux连接MYSQL命令 格式: mysql -h主机地址 -u用户名 -p用户密码 linux连接mysql命令实例1、连接到本机上的MYSQL 找到mysql的安装目录,一般可以直接键入命令mysql...则键入以下命令mysql -h10.0.0.1 -uroot -p123 (注:u与root可以不用加空格,其它也一样) 退出MYSQL命令 exit (回车) 附:linux下有关mysql数据库方面的操作...必须首先登录mysql中,有关操作都是在mysql的提示符下进行,而且每个命令以分号结束 1、显示数据库列表。...的编码格式: 启动mysql的时候,mysqld_safe命令行加入 –default-character-set=gbk 如果要改变某个库的编码格式:在mysql提示符后输入命令 alter database

    30.7K20

    MySQL 数据库复制表命令

    如果我们需要完全的复制MySQL的数据表,包括表的结构,索引,默认值等。 如果仅仅使用CREATE TABLE ... SELECT 命令,是无法实现的。...本章节将为大家介绍如何完整的复制MySQL数据表,步骤如下:使用 SHOW CREATE TABLE 命令获取创建数据表(CREATE TABLE) 语句,该语句包含了原数据表的结构,索引等。...复制以下命令显示的SQL语句,修改数据表名,并执行SQL语句,通过以上命令 将完全的复制数据表结构。如果你想复制表的内容,你就可以使用 INSERT INTO ... SELECT 语句来实现。...mysql> SHOW CREATE TABLE runoob_tbl \G; *************************** 1. row **************************...AUTHOR_INDEX` (`runoob_author`) -> ) ENGINE=InnoDB; Query OK, 0 rows affected (1.80 sec) 步骤三:执行完第二步骤后,你将在数据库中创建新的克隆表

    3.8K00

    MySQL 数据库复制表命令

    如果我们需要完全的复制MySQL的数据表,包括表的结构,索引,默认值等。 如果仅仅使用CREATE TABLE ... SELECT 命令,是无法实现的。...本章节将为大家介绍如何完整的复制MySQL数据表,步骤如下:使用 SHOW CREATE TABLE 命令获取创建数据表(CREATE TABLE) 语句,该语句包含了原数据表的结构,索引等。...复制以下命令显示的SQL语句,修改数据表名,并执行SQL语句,通过以上命令 将完全的复制数据表结构。如果你想复制表的内容,你就可以使用 INSERT INTO ... SELECT 语句来实现。...mysql> SHOW CREATE TABLE runoob_tbl \G; *************************** 1. row **************************...AUTHOR_INDEX` (`runoob_author`) -> ) ENGINE=InnoDB; Query OK, 0 rows affected (1.80 sec) 步骤三:执行完第二步骤后,你将在数据库中创建新的克隆表

    3.9K00

    mysql数据库后台命令备份

    使用MySQL命令行备份及恢复数据库 下文对使用MySQL命令行备份及恢复数据库的方法及步骤进行了详细的介绍,如果您对MySQL命令行方面感兴趣的话,不妨一看。...AD: 使用MySQL命令行,可以实现对数据库的备份以及恢复,下面就为您介绍使用MySQL命令行实现该功能的详细方法步骤,供您参考。...MySQL命令行导出数据库: 1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录 如我输入的命令行:cd C:\Program Files\MySQL\MySQL Server...MySQL命令行导入数据库: 1,将要导入的.sql文件移至bin文件下,这样的路径比较方便 2,同上面导出的第1步 3,进入MySQLmysql -u 用户名 -p 如我输入的命令行:mysql...目标数据库名 如我输入的命令行:mysql>use news; 6,导入文件:mysql>source 导入的文件名; 如我输入的命令行:mysql>source news.sql; MySQL

    3.1K20

    pt-table-checksum使用实践

    从错误信息得出,要是不改binlog模式的话,则在执行上面的命令时候要指定: —no-check-binlog-format,即: [root@MySQL-01 ~]# pt-table-checksum...很多文章没提,却能正常进行,不得不说大牛就是牛B 注意: 1、 根据测试,需要一个即能登录主库,也能登录从库的账号; 2、 只能指定一个host,必须为主库的IP; 3、 在检查时会向表加S锁;...--replicate= :把checksum的信息写入到指定表中,建议直接写到被检查的数据库当中。 --databases= :指定需要被检查的数据库,多个则用逗号隔开。...使用方法: pt-table-sync [OPTIONS] DSN [DSN] pt-table-sync: 高效的同步MySQL表之间的数据,他可以做单向和双向同步的表数据。...--print :打印,但不执行命令。 --execute :执行命令

    4.3K90

    mysql数据库备份和还原的命令_Mysql数据库备份和还原常用的命令

    Mysql数据库备份和还原常用的命令是进行Mysql数据库备份和还原的关键,没有命令,什么都无从做起,更谈不上什么备份还原,只有给系统这个命令,让它去执行,才能完成Mysql数据库备份和还原的操作,下面就是操作的常用命令...一、备份命令 1、备份MySQL数据库命令 mysqldump -hhostname -uusername -ppassword databasename > backupfile.sql 2、备份MySQL...数据库为带删除表的格式 备份MySQL数据库为带删除表的格式,能够让该备份覆盖已有数据库而不需要手动删除原有数据库。...> structurebackupfile.sql 7、备份服务器上所有数据库 mysqldump –all-databases > allbackupfile.sql 二、还原命令 1、还原MySQL...数据库命令 mysql -hhostname -uusername -ppassword databasename < backupfile.sql 2、还原压缩的MySQL数据库 gunzip <

    6.8K10

    常用MySQL命令总结(数据库学习)

    ---- 做Java的项目的时候,发现大多数的项目的数据库都是使用Mysql,就看看跟SQL server有什么区别,发现大区别没有,SQL语言类似的,并不像SQL server使用T-SQL语言 MySQL...:开源免费,Oracle收购了sun公司,sun公司收购MySQL。...MySQL的sql语句 数据库的curd操作 SQL:structure query language 结构化查询语言 DDL:数据定义语言,定义数据库,数据表的结构(create drop...update delete) DCL:数据控制语言,定义访问权限,取消访问权限,安全设置(grant) DQL:数据查询语言,(select from where) 登陆 mysql...database 数据库名字 其他数据库操作命令 切换数据库(当前选中) use 数据库名字 表的crud操作(表结构的操作) 创建表 create table 表名

    1.8K20

    mysql数据库(常用命令

    1.mysql的安装及卸载 mysqld -install [服务名] 服务名称默认是mysql,若没有特殊需求 不建议修改 mysqld -remove [服务名] 或者 remove MYSQL...(服务名) 2.mysql服务的启动和停止 net start mysql net stop mysql 3.登录MYSQL mysql -h主机地址 -u用户名 -p用户密码 (如连接远程数据库...:mysql -h192.168.xxx.xxx -uroot -p123)  mysql -u用户名 -p用户密码(如连接本地数据库mysql -uroot -p123) 4.显示命令数据库版本信息...:show variables like '%version%' 显示数据库列表 显示库中的数据表 use mysql;//打开数据库 show tables; 显示数据表的结构: describe...表名; 查看当前使用的数据库 select database(); 版权属于:逍遥子大表哥 本文链接:https://blog.bbskali.cn/163.html 按照知识共享署名-非商业性使用

    1.1K20

    MySQL数据库入门——常用基础命令

    MySQL数据库入门———常用基础命令 数据——公司的生命线,因此在大多数的互联网公司,都在使用开源的数据库产品,MySQL也因此关注度与使用率非常的高,所以做为运维的屌丝们,掌握它的一些基本操作还是必要的...,那么今天就来侃一侃一些常用的基础命令,走过的、路过的,就不要再错过了,掌握的、没掌握的,也不要再扔民工哥鸡蛋了哦,呵呵......... 1、使用帮助信息 登陆数据库就不介绍了哦 比如说想做创建的数据库的操作...,不知道命令,就可以查看帮助信息 mysql> help create; Many help items for your request exist....mysql> use test_gbk; #相当于cd命令,切换到数据库进行操作 Database changed mysql> select database(); #查看当前连接的数据库,相当于pwd...,都是一些常用的必备命令

    89810
    领券